Bitcoin private key

Rober Mark

Updated on:

Bitcoin private key

Introduction to Bitcoin Private Key

In the world of cryptocurrencies, security is of utmost importance. One of the most critical aspects of this security is the Bitcoin private key. This article aims to provide an in-depth understanding of Bitcoin private keys, how they are generated, their importance, and how to keep them safe.


Renowned entrepreneur and Tesla CEO Elon Musk once said:

“Cryptocurrency is a good idea on many levels, and we believe it has a promising future.”

— Elon Musk, Tesla CEO, Twitter profile here

This quote highlights the potential of cryptocurrencies like Bitcoin, emphasizing the importance of proper security measures like managing private keys.


Understanding Cryptography in Bitcoin

To fully comprehend the concept of a Bitcoin private key, it’s essential to understand the basics of cryptography in the Bitcoin network.

Public and Private Key Pair

A Bitcoin address is derived from two cryptographic keys: a public key and a private key. The public key is used to create a Bitcoin address, which is shared publicly to receive transactions. On the other hand, the private key is a secret key that must be kept confidential, as it allows the owner to access and spend the funds in the corresponding Bitcoin address.

Encryption and Decryption

Cryptography is the science of encoding and decoding messages to protect their contents. In the Bitcoin network, transactions are encrypted using the recipient’s public key, ensuring that only the person with the corresponding private key can decrypt and access the funds.

Importance of the Bitcoin Private Key

The private key is the cornerstone of your Bitcoin security. It acts as your digital signature, proving your ownership of the funds in a specific Bitcoin address. Losing your private key means losing access to your funds, and if someone else gains control of it, they can easily spend your bitcoins.

Generating a Bitcoin Private Key

There are different methods to generate a Bitcoin private key, but they all involve creating a cryptographically secure random number.

Cryptographically Secure Random Number

A Bitcoin private key is a randomly generated 256-bit number, which must be chosen from a specific range and adhere to certain properties. It is crucial to use a cryptographically secure random number generator (CSPRNG) to ensure that the private key is unpredictable and practically impossible to reproduce.

Deterministic Wallets

Another way to generate a private key is through deterministic wallets, which use a seed phrase to create multiple private keys in a deterministic manner. This method ensures that all generated private keys can be easily restored using the seed phrase, eliminating the need to create multiple backups.

Safeguarding Your Bitcoin Private Key

Protecting your private key is essential to maintain control over your bitcoins. Here are some common methods to secure your private key:

Cold Storage

Cold storage involves keeping your private key offline, away from internet-connected devices. This method significantly reduces the risk of hacks and unauthorized access to your private key.

Hardware Wallets

Hardware wallets are dedicated devices designed to securely store private keys. They provide an additional layer of security by isolating the private key from internet-connected devices and requiring a physical confirmation for transactions.

Paper Wallets

A paper wallet is a physical document containing your private key, usually in the form of a QR code. This method ensures that your private key is stored offline, but it requires careful handling and storage to prevent damage or loss.

Bitcoin private key embedded in a glass sculpture

What Happens if You Lose Your Private Key?

Losing your private key is equivalent to losing access to your bitcoins. Since there’s no central authority to help recover lost keys, you’ll be unable to spend or access your funds. It is crucial to create backups and store them in multiple secure locations to mitigate this risk.

Private Key Recovery Methods

There are a few methods to recover your private key in case of loss or damage:

Recovery Seed Phrase

Many wallets use a recovery seed phrase, which is a set of words that can be used to restore your private keys. Be sure to store this phrase securely and separately from your wallet to maximize its effectiveness.

Cryptocurrency Wallet Backups

Creating regular wallet backups can help you recover your private key in case of device failure or accidental deletion. These backups should be encrypted and stored in multiple secure locations.

Risks Associated with Bitcoin Private Keys

Several risks come with handling and managing private keys:

Key Compromise

If an attacker gains access to your private key, they can spend your bitcoins without your permission. It is essential to practice good security habits, like using strong passwords and keeping your devices updated.

Phishing Attacks

Phishing attacks involve tricking users into revealing sensitive information, such as private keys, by posing as a trustworthy entity. Be cautious when interacting with emails or websites that request your private key, as legitimate services will never ask for it.

Brute Force Attacks

Brute force attacks involve systematically attempting all possible private key combinations to gain access to a specific Bitcoin address. Although this method is highly unlikely to succeed due to the vast number of possible keys, it is essential to use a cryptographically secure random number generator when creating your private key.

Best Practices for Managing Bitcoin Private Keys

  1. Never share your private key with anyone.
  2. Use strong, unique passwords for your wallet and devices.
  3. Regularly update your wallet software and devices.
  4. Create backups of your private key and store them securely.
  5. Use a hardware wallet for added security.
  6. Beware of phishing attacks and never reveal your private key online.

Conclusion

A Bitcoin private key is a vital component of your cryptocurrency security. Understanding its importance, generation methods, and best practices for safeguarding it can help you protect your investment and maintain control over your funds. Always practice good security habits and stay vigilant against potential threats to keep your private key safe.

FAQs

What is a Bitcoin private key?

A Bitcoin private key is a secret 256-bit number that allows the owner to access and spend the funds in the corresponding Bitcoin address.

How is a Bitcoin private key generated?

A Bitcoin private key is generated using a cryptographically secure random number generator or a deterministic wallet that uses a seed phrase.

Can I recover my bitcoins if I lose my private key?

No, losing your private key means losing access to your bitcoins, as there’s no central authority to help recover lost keys.

How can I protect my Bitcoin private key?

You can protect your private key by using cold storage, hardware wallets, paper wallets, creating backups, and practicing good security habits.

What are the risks associated with Bitcoin private keys?

The risks associated with Bitcoin private keys include key compromise, phishing attacks, and brute force attacks. To mitigate these risks, practice good security habits, use strong passwords, and keep your devices updated.